Brazil - Luzia
Details COUNTRY: Brazil REGION: Minas Gerais CO-OP: Cocatrel FARMER/GROWER: Various Producers VARIETIES: Various - Mundo Novo, Yellow Catuai, Topazio, Acaia PROCESSING: Natural ALTITUDE: 950-1120 m.a.s.l. TASTING NOTES: Caramel, very mild acidity, creamy body, clean and sweet aftertaste of dulce de leche, well balanced. The Cocatrel Cooperative direct-trade specialty division is focused on microlots and alternative processing, but also tastes through thousands of samples to create a blend of coffees that fits our target taste profile for the consistent taste profile of our Luzia blend. All of the coffees used in the blend are grown in the state of Minas Gerais, around the town of Três Pontas. Cocatrel was founded in 1961 and is headquartered in Três Pontas, Minas Gerais.
